Trends in arrivals and prices of wheat in selected regulated markets of Maharashtra


Author(s): SB Gajbhiye, BN Ganvir and VK Khobarkar

Abstract: The trend in arrivals and price changes over years observed in the long run. The study of trends enables us to indicate the general directions of changes in arrivals and prices in different markets over the period. The variations in prices are observed over different markets. They occur due to differences in location of production and consumption of commodities. Objectives were to study the trends and seasonality in arrivals and prices of Wheat. The secondary data on monthly total arrivals and modal prices were collected for the period from 1990-91 to 2012-2013. The results indicated that Arrivals of wheat recorded in the month of March and April and minimum arrivals in November to January. In case of prices picking in the month of December and lowest in the month of March. Market arrivals of Wheat were highest in Amravati market and were noticed to increase by 31587.79 qt every year. Annual increases in prices of wheat were found to be highest in Osmanabad market (Rs 35.77/qt).
